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
In a small bowl, whisk together brown sugar, soy sauce, rice vinegar, and sesame oil.
Place salmon fillets in a shallow dish and pour teriyaki sauce over them. Marinate for about 10 minutes.
While the salmon marinates, prepare your veggies. Steam broccoli and sauté carrots until just tender.
Arrange marinated salmon on a baking sheet and bake for 15 minutes or until the salmon flakes easily with a fork.
Serve salmon over a bed of rice, topped with broccoli, carrots, and green onions.
